Is it permissible to remember Allah Almighty in graveyards (aloud) with 'Allahu Akbar' (God is Most Great) and 'La ilaha illa Allah' (There is no god but Allah) when placing the body in the grave (lahd)?
Source: FtawySummarized from the full answer at Ftawy · imported Sep 2, 2026
Raising the voice with dhikr (remembrance of Allah) in the presence of the funeral procession, whether during its escort or when placing the deceased in the grave, is contrary to the and is considered reprehensible by scholars.
